>Couldn't you put both configuration files in the same directory, with 
>slightly different file names, and then specify on the startup 
>command-line which particular configuration file to use for which 
>instance of Mailman?


It's coming im Mailman 3.0, but in 2.x, you have "from Mailman import
mm_cfg" in virtually every module.

You would need to do something along the lines of what's being done in
3.0, but it's a big change.
